Finch, Robert Hutchison was born on October 9, 1925 in Tempe, Arizona, United States. Son of Robert L. and Gladys (Hutchison) Finch.

Occidental College (Bachelor of Arts, 1947). University of Southern California (Juris Doctor, 1951. Doctor of Laws, 1969).
Phi Alpha Delta.
Awarded Honorary Doctor of Laws by: Occidental College, 1967. Lincoln University, 1968. University of California at Los Angeles, 1969.
University of Southern California, 1969.
Ohio State University, 1970. Washington and Jefferson College, 1971.
University of the Pacific, 1971. Westminster College, 1972.
Western State University College of Law, 1972.
University of San Fernando Valley, 1972. Rockford College, 1973 and Pepperdine University School of Law, 1973. Lieutenant Governor, California, 1967-1968.
Secretary, United States.
Department of Health, Education and Welfare, 1969-1971. Counsellor to the President, 1972.
Member, Commission on Judicial Nominee Evaluation, 1981-1982.
United States. Marine Corps, 1943-1946 and 1950-1952. Working as a partner of A PROFESSIONAL SERVICE CORPORATION. Admitted to the bar, 1951, California. 1952, United States. District Court, Southern District of California.
1957, United States.
Supreme Court. 1976, United States. District Court, Eastern District of California. 1978, District of Columbia (Not admitted in Washington).
Organizer, 1st pres, Palos Verdes Savings & Loan Association, 1958-1958. Chairman Marina Federal Savings & Loan Association, 1958-1959. Member President's Cabinet, Domestic Council Advisory Committee Intergovtl.
Relations, Cabinet Committee Education, Cabinet Committee Voluntary Action. Chairman California Job Training and Placement Council, Interagy. Council Ocean Resources, Electrical Data Processing Policy Committee, 1967-1969, Commission President's Council Aging, Committee Retardation, Interdept.
Committee Children and Youth, Air Quality Advisory Board, Federal Radiations Council, Commission Califs., 1967-1968. Delegate Republican National Convention, 1948, 56, 60, 68. Republican nominee United States Congress, 1952-1954.
Chairman Los Angeles County Republican Central Committee, 1956-1958. Trustee Occidental College, since 1965, California State Colleges, 1967-1969, Republican Associates, 1958-1966, chairman executive committee, 1964-1965. President California Sen., 1967-1969.
Regent University California, 1967-1969. Advisory committee Coro Foundation, 1962-1969. Advisory board Marymount College, 1960-1963.
Board directors Centinela Valley Young Men’s Christian Association, 1954-1958. Trustee, counsel Palos Verdes College, 1953-1956. Member Legion Lex, California Club, Town Hall Club (Los Angeles), Commonwealth of California, Kappa Sigma, Phi Alpha Delta.
Married Carol Crothers, February 14, 1946. Children: Maureen Shaw, Kevin, Priscilla, Cathleen.
